Summary

Scotland faces Brazil in their final group game on Wednesday at 23:00 BST, holding three points from two matches. While they could secure qualification with a win or draw, a heavy defeat may jeopardize their chances to advance as one of the best third-placed teams. Currently, they are positioned second among third-placed teams, with goal difference being a crucial factor. The team hopes to avoid a negative impact on their goal difference, which could affect their prospects if they finish with the same points as other teams.
